# InkLedger Environments

InkLedger, our PDF invoice renderer, runs in three environments: dev, staging, and production. Each environment has its own font cache, template bucket, and render queue. New team members should verify staging parity before promoting any template change. Please read each setting carefully before editing anything. The staging environment currently uses the following configuration values.

deployment values, yadup-tajof:
oliath:
  log_level: debug
  metrics_host: metrics.oliath.zemvarlabs.internal
  pool_size: 4

TICKET #— AgriLink Gateway config drift

The Harvestor telemetry gateway in the Dunmore Flats cluster is reporting values that don't match the baseline pushed last Tuesday. Polling interval and MQTT buffer sizes drifted after a manual hotfix by field ops. Combines are uploading stale cycles. Do not restart units until drift is confirmed. Compare the live settings against the approved baseline below.

service settings:
[holath]
host = holath.novacio.corp
user = holath_svc
database = holath_prod

Capacity note for release: Larkspur clinic reminder job. Current run sends ~42k SMS and email reminders nightly in one batch; queue saturates at 38k. Projected growth hits that in six weeks. Plan: split into shards, raise worker concurrency, cap provider throughput to stay under rate limits. Memory per worker is flat; CPU headroom fine. No schema changes. Needs sign-off before the next release cut since the scheduler config ships with the deploy. Shard count and throttle values we intend to ship are below.

limits module of kawig-yahap:
QUOTAS = {
    "ulaox": 452,
    "fravan": 56,
    "sorwyn": 261,
    "gormir": 724,
    "jorael": 382,
    "eliius": 779,
    "fenok": 963,
}

Leadership Review Briefing — Currency-Hedging Decision

For branch managers: the treasury group at Halverton Industries has recommended hedging 70% of projected crown-denominated receivables for the next four quarters. Forward contracts lock rates near current levels; option collars cover the remainder. The cost is roughly 0.4% of hedged value, judged acceptable against recent volatility from the Varneland market. Branches should reflect hedged rates in pricing models. Further context appears below.

board note of yafop-hawep: Project Gorius slips by one quarter because of the supplier delay.